Police Investigate Latest In Spate Of Rapes

BALTIMORE (WJZ/AP) ― For the fourth time in recent days, a woman was jumped at a city bus stop and brutally raped.  Police believe at least two of the rapes are connected, and some officers are going undercover to catch the suspect.

Kai Jackson reports until they catch this rapist, city police are arming women with vital information so they don't become the next victim.

Baltimore police are investigating a rape that's similar to a series of sexual assaults that investigators believe may be related.

The latest attack took place near a bus stop in the 2700-block of Brendan Avenue early Wednesday morning. The victim told police a man with a light colored handgun approached her, dragged her to an alley and then assaulted her.

"We've been working with our partners at MTA. There's been an increase in patrols and enforcement from decoys," said Det. Nicole Monroe, Baltimore City Police spokesperson. "We're working hard."

Police said Monday they were investigating eight other rapes that have occurred since Oct. 20, three of which occurred near bus stops and may be connected.

However, police spokesman Anthony Guglielmi says the suspect description in the latest attack does not match the description in the earlier rapes. Also, the suspect in the most recent rape was carrying a handgun, while in the earlier assaults, the suspect used a shard of glass.

Police have targeted the areas where the attacks occurred for additional enforcement.
